How Find Inmates in Alabama Prisons: D.O.C. Inmate Search and Locator Tool Actually Works
The Find Inmates in Alabama Prisons: D.O.C. Inmate Search and Locator Tool is designed to provide straightforward access to inmate information. Users typically begin by entering basic details such as a name or identification number into the search interface. The system then queries the Alabama Department of Corrections database to locate matching records. Results may include current location, custody status, and scheduled release dates when permitted by policy. It is important to note that certain sensitive details are often restricted to protect privacy and security. The interface is built to be accessible, allowing users with varying levels of tech experience to navigate the process easily.
Common Questions People Have About Find Inmates in Alabama Prisons: D.O.C. Inmate Search and Locator Tool
Many people wonder whether the Find Inmates in Alabama Prisons: D.O.C. Inmate Search and Locator Tool is always up to date. In reality, data is updated regularly based on information provided by facility staff and administrative offices. However, delays can occur due to processing times or system maintenance. Another common question is whether usage of the tool is free. Typically, official state websites offer this service at no charge to the public. Users also ask about search accuracy, especially in cases involving similar names. To address this, the system often includes date of birth and other identifiers to help narrow results effectively.
